多技术融合图像加密项目,结合了传统密码学、混沌理论和基于变换域的图像加密技术。
2025-07-22 12:58:46 3.04MB python 图像加密
1
"selenium Python 实战项目.zip" 提供了一个使用Python编程语言和Selenium库进行Web自动化测试的实际项目。Selenium是一个强大的浏览器自动化工具,它允许开发者模拟用户行为,如点击、输入、导航等,以测试网页应用程序的功能。在这个项目中,你将深入学习如何利用Python与Selenium相结合来实现自动化测试流程。 "python项目"表明这是一个基于Python语言的工程,Python是目前非常流行的脚本语言,尤其在数据分析、机器学习和Web开发等领域广泛应用。在这个Python项目中,你将有机会提升你的编程技能,并学习如何将Python与其他工具结合,例如Selenium,来解决实际问题。 "python项目"进一步强调了这个项目的核心编程语言是Python。Python以其简洁明了的语法和丰富的库支持,使得它成为初学者和专业人士的理想选择。通过参与这个项目,你可以深化对Python的理解,特别是在Web自动化测试这一特定领域。 【压缩包子文件的文件名称列表】未提供具体文件名,但通常一个Selenium Python实战项目可能包含以下关键组件: 1. **环境配置**:项目可能包括`requirements.txt`文件,列出了所有必需的Python库和它们的版本,如Selenium、BeautifulSoup(用于HTML解析)或Pandas(用于数据处理)。 2. **测试脚本**:主要的代码文件,通常以`.py`为扩展名,这些脚本包含了使用Selenium编写的自动化测试逻辑。这些脚本会定义浏览器驱动(如ChromeDriver),打开特定URL,与页面元素交互,验证预期结果。 3. **测试数据**:如果项目涉及数据驱动的测试,可能包含`.csv`或`.json`文件,存储测试用例或预期输出。 4. **日志文件**:运行测试时可能会生成的日志文件,记录了每个步骤的详细信息,有助于调试和分析测试结果。 5. **文档**:可能包含`README.md`或类似的文件,详细说明项目的目的、安装指南、如何运行测试以及预期输出。 6. **示例HTML页面**:如果项目涉及到自定义网页,可能会有HTML文件作为测试的目标。 通过这个项目,你将学习到: 1. **Selenium基本用法**:如何初始化Webdriver,打开网页,定位元素,模拟用户交互(点击、输入、选择等)。 2. **异常处理**:如何编写健壮的测试脚本,处理可能出现的错误和异常。 3. **等待策略**:学习如何有效地处理页面加载和元素出现的时间差异,如显式等待和隐式等待。 4. **断言技巧**:验证页面元素状态,确保测试结果符合预期。 5. **测试框架集成**:可能涉及unittest或pytest等测试框架,以便更高效地组织和运行测试。 6. **测试报告**:了解如何生成测试报告,记录和展示测试结果。 完成这个项目后,你不仅可以掌握Selenium的实战应用,还能提升Python编程能力,同时对Web自动化测试有更深入的理解。
2025-06-03 16:40:53 4.14MB python项目
1
详细介绍了使用requests库获取网页数据的过程,包括从打开商品评价页面、抓包分析找到评论接口,到处理cookie参数、解决cookie字符串解析问题,以及设置正确的编码以成功获取评论数据,分享了实际操作中遇到的问题及解决方法,强调了经验积累和思考过程的重要性
2025-05-10 19:10:55 56KB 爬虫 python
1
在这个实战项目中,我们将利用Python结合OpenCV库来实现车牌识别功能。整个过程涵盖图像预处理、车牌定位、车牌字符分割以及模板匹配识别等关键步骤,对智能交通、车辆管理等实际应用领域具有显著价值。 首先,我们需要对获取的车辆图像进行预处理,这通常包括灰度化、二值化、滤波去噪等操作,以便更好地凸显车牌区域。接着,利用OpenCV的图像处理功能,我们可以实现车牌定位。这通常涉及边缘检测、轮廓查找以及形态学操作,以准确提取出车牌区域。 在车牌定位完成后,我们需要对车牌进行字符分割。这一步的目的是将车牌中的每个字符独立提取出来,以便后续进行识别。常用的字符分割方法包括垂直投影法、滑动窗口法等。通过这些方法,我们可以将车牌图像划分为多个字符区域。 最后,我们利用模板匹配的方法对分割出的字符进行识别。通过预先准备的字符模板库,我们将每个字符区域与模板库中的字符进行匹配,从而确定字符的具体内容。经过这一过程,我们可以得到完整的车牌号码。 该项目不仅可用于车牌识别技术的学习和研究,还具有实际应用价值。通过自动识别车牌号码,我们可以实现车辆追踪、违章查询、停车场管理等功能,从而提高交通管理的
2024-04-17 12:05:09 12.37MB opencv python 源码
1
欢迎来到 Pythonly,一个致力于 Python 所有事物的存储库!在这里,我们探讨了 Python 编程的深度及其各种应用。从适合初学者的教程到高级技术,我们都能满足您的需求。 该存储库专为希望提高语言技能和知识的 Python 爱好者、学生和开发人员而设计。通过关注实际示例和真实场景,您将更深入地了解 Python 及其功能。 欢迎来到 Pythonly,一个致力于 Python 所有事物的存储库!在这里,我们探讨了 Python 编程的深度及其各种应用。从适合初学者的教程到高级技术,我们都能满足您的需求。 该存储库专为希望提高语言技能和知识的 Python 爱好者、学生和开发人员而设计。通过关注实际示例和真实场景,您将更深入地了解 Python 及其功能。
2024-03-15 15:50:01 1.87MB python
1
适合学习/练手、毕业设计、课程设计、期末/期中/大作业、工程实训、相关项目/竞赛学习等。 项目具有较高的学习借鉴价值,也可直接拿来修改复现。可以在这些基础上学习借鉴进行修改和扩展,实现其它功能。 可放心下载学习借鉴,你会有所收获。 可放心下载学习借鉴,你会有所收获。 可放心下载学习借鉴,你会有所收获。 —— 博主领域:嵌入式领域&人工智能&软件开发。 有任何使用问题欢迎随时与博主沟通(公主呺:阿齐Archie)。 # 注意 1. 本资源仅用于开源学习和技术交流。不可商用等,一切后果由使用者承担。 2. 部分字体以及插图等来自网络,若是侵权请联系删除。
2024-03-05 16:26:06 13.14MB Python Python项目 Python实战
1
主要给大家介绍了关于Python实战之制作天气查询软件的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者使用Python具有一定的参考学习价值,需要的朋友们下面来一起学习学习吧
1
Python实战】用Python秒杀程序抢购iPhone手机,Python自动秒杀脚本实战,淘宝京东100%秒杀成功!Python教程,Python实战 关注UP定期分享Python实战教程 iPhone手机抢购
2023-02-28 20:41:39 376.89MB 知识 野生协会 淘宝秒杀 淘宝抢购
1
Python实战 逻辑回归代码实现 包含所需数据集 适合初学者入门使用,简单易用,搭配教程认识原理会更好
2022-10-14 12:05:35 5.04MB 逻辑回归 人工智能 机器学习 python
1
信仰是人生命的灵魂一—我们的生活和事业都得靠信仰。一个没有信仰的人,做人就会失去力度,精神就会萎靡颓废!
2022-10-03 14:50:24 45.57MB python实战 图片转动漫效果
1